What Is the Skills Gap in Energy Trading Operations?

The skills gap in energy trading operations is best understood as the disconnect between the competencies that modern trading operations require and the competencies that the available workforce actually possesses. It is not, fundamentally, a shortage of bodies—though staffing levels are often stretched thin—but rather a shortage of the right bodies with the right knowledge, experience, and judgment.

Energy trading operations encompass a broad range of functions, each of which is essential to the smooth functioning of the trading desk. Trade capture ensures that every transaction is recorded accurately and promptly. Confirmation and settlement manage the exchange of contracts and payments with counterparties. Reconciliation detects and resolves discrepancies between internal records and external statements. Position keeping tracks exposures across multiple commodities and geographies. Risk reporting provides the data that risk managers rely upon to make informed decisions. Systems administration ensures that the ETRM platform and its surrounding ecosystem remain operational and performant. Each of these functions requires specialized knowledge that is not easily transferred or quickly learned.

The knowledge dimension of the gap is particularly acute. Unlike many fields where skills are transferable across industries, energy trading operations are uniquely complex. Professionals must understand commodity market mechanics, regulatory frameworks, accounting principles, and system configurations. They must know how to navigate the intricacies of physical and financial trading, from forward curves to mark-to-market valuation. This is not knowledge that can be acquired through a weekend course or an online certification; it requires years of hands-on experience and exposure to real-world trading environments.

The Forces Driving the Skills Gap

The skills gap in energy trading operations did not emerge overnight. It is the product of converging forces, each of which compounds the others. The first of these is demographic. The first generation of energy trading operations professionals entered the field in the 1990s and early 2000s, when markets were deregulating and systems were being digitized. These individuals built the processes, defined the workflows, and carried the institutional knowledge that underpins today’s operations. They are now retiring. In the United States alone, roughly 10,000 people reach retirement age every day. In a niche field like energy trading operations, the departure of even a handful of senior practitioners creates a knowledge vacuum that cannot be filled overnight.

The second force is complexity. Energy markets have become exponentially more complex over the past decade. Renewables, battery storage, carbon trading, and derivatives have introduced new asset classes, new risk factors, and new regulatory requirements. Operations teams must now manage portfolios that span multiple commodities, multiple geographies, and multiple regulatory regimes. The systems that support these operations have grown equally complex, evolving from standalone solutions into integrated ecosystems that connect to trading systems, risk systems, accounting systems, and external market data providers.

The third force is technology acceleration. Automation, artificial intelligence, and machine learning are transforming energy trading operations. Routine tasks are increasingly automated, but automation does not eliminate the need for human judgment; it shifts the nature of the work. Operations professionals must now understand not only business processes but also the underlying technology. This demands a hybrid skill set that is in short supply. Together, these forces have created a gap that the industry has not yet learned to close.

The Operational Consequences

The skills gap in energy trading operations is not an abstract concern; it carries tangible and measurable consequences that affect every aspect of the trading business. The most immediate of these is an increase in error rates. When operations teams are understaffed or undertrained, mistakes multiply. A misrecorded trade can cascade into settlement disputes, financial reporting errors, and counterparty conflicts. In a low-margin environment where every basis point matters, even small errors can erase profitability and damage commercial relationships.

Delayed processing is another consequence. Trade capture, confirmation, and settlement are time-sensitive functions that operate on strict deadlines. Under-resourced operations teams struggle to keep pace with transaction volumes, particularly during periods of market volatility. Delays in any of these functions can trigger penalties, strained counterparty relationships, and missed trading opportunities. The cost of delay is often invisible on spreadsheets but deeply felt in the firm’s commercial performance.

Risk management failures represent perhaps the most serious consequence. Accurate position keeping and risk reporting depend on skilled operations professionals who can ensure data integrity and timeliness. When these functions are compromised, risk managers lack the reliable data they need to make informed decisions. The firm becomes exposed to market volatility and regulatory non-compliance, with potentially catastrophic financial consequences.

System underutilization is a less visible but equally damaging outcome. Firms invest millions in ETRM systems, but without skilled operations professionals, these systems are often used as little more than sophisticated spreadsheets. Advanced functionality goes unexplored. Automation opportunities are missed. The return on technology investment is diminished, and the firm fails to realize the competitive advantages that the technology was intended to deliver.

Finally, regulatory exposure is rising. Reporting requirements are expanding across all major trading jurisdictions. Operations teams must produce accurate, timely data for regulators. Failure to do so carries financial penalties, reputational damage, and in extreme cases, restrictions on trading activity. The skills gap increases regulatory risk at a time when scrutiny has never been greater.

What Operations Professionals Need to Succeed

Bridging the skills gap requires a clear understanding of what modern energy trading operations professionals actually need to succeed. Technical proficiency is paramount. Professionals must be comfortable with ETRM system configuration, data integration, and troubleshooting. They need not be developers, but they must understand how systems work and how to diagnose issues when they arise. Commercial awareness is equally essential. Operations is not a back-office function divorced from commercial realities.

Professionals must understand the business context; the economics of trades, the dynamics of markets, the motivations of traders. This commercial awareness enables better judgment and more effective problem-solving. Analytical thinking is another critical competency. Operations involves constant problem-solving. Reconciliation discrepancies, system errors, and process breakdowns require analytical rigor and systematic thinking. Professionals must be able to break down complex problems, identify root causes, and implement solutions.

Adaptability is equally important. Energy markets are changing rapidly, and operations professionals must be willing to learn new systems, new processes, and new asset classes. Rigidity is a liability in a field defined by constant evolution. Finally, communication and collaboration are indispensable. Operations does not operate in isolation. Professionals must communicate effectively with traders, risk managers, IT teams, and external counterparties. Strong interpersonal skills are essential for resolving issues and maintaining smooth operations.
